The normal heart rate for adults is between 60-100 beats per minute. However, medications and certain conditions can raise and lower your normal pulse rate. Additionally, people who are very physically fit sometimes have a much lower resting heart rate. See your doctor to determine what a proper heart rate is for yourself personally.
In a study published in the Journal of Human Hypertension by Rabbia,F. et al, on May 2002, Volume 16, Number 5, Pages 327-332, the authors concluded that the mean heart rate for a group of girls aged 15 year is 80.6 beats per minute +/- 7.9 beats per minute.

The normal resting pulse rate for a 58 year old female is between 70 and 80. When the resting heart rate is below 60, in an average female this is known as bradycardia. When the heart rate is above 100, this is known as tachycardia.
